php防火墙怎么关

worktile 其他 138

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    关闭PHP防火墙可以通过以下步骤进行操作:

    1. 访问服务器:首先,需要通过SSH或者其他远程连接工具登录到服务器,确保有管理员权限。

    2. 找到防火墙配置文件:根据服务器操作系统的不同,防火墙配置文件的位置可能会有所不同。一般情况下,Linux系统的防火墙配置文件位于/etc目录下,文件名可能是iptables或firewalld。

    3. 停止防火墙服务:根据所使用的防火墙软件,可以使用不同的命令来停止它。如果是iptables防火墙,可以使用以下命令停止服务:
    “`
    sudo service iptables stop
    “`
    如果是firewalld防火墙,可以使用以下命令停止服务:
    “`
    sudo systemctl stop firewalld
    “`

    4. 禁用防火墙服务:为了确保防火墙在重启后不会自动启动,可以禁用防火墙服务。同样,根据所使用的防火墙软件,使用不同的命令来禁用服务。如果是iptables防火墙,可以使用以下命令禁用服务:
    “`
    sudo chkconfig iptables off
    “`
    如果是firewalld防火墙,可以使用以下命令禁用服务:
    “`
    sudo systemctl disable firewalld
    “`

    5. 重新启动服务器:最后,重新启动服务器以应用更改。可以使用以下命令重新启动服务器:
    “`
    sudo reboot
    “`

    请注意,在关闭PHP防火墙之前,确保已经采取了其他安全措施来保护服务器的安全,例如使用密码访问或者搭建其他防护措施。关闭防火墙可能会使服务器面临更大的安全风险,需要谨慎操作。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    如何关闭PHP防火墙?

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    关闭php防火墙可以通过两种主要方式:一种是通过修改php.ini文件,另一种是通过服务器的防火墙软件来进行配置。

    1. 修改php.ini文件关闭php防火墙
    步骤如下:
    1. 打开php.ini文件,一般位于php安装目录下的bin文件夹中。
    2. 在php.ini文件中找到“disable_functions”这一行,如果没有这一行可以手动添加。
    3. 在“disable_functions”行的末尾添加以下内容:disable_functions = php_info
    4. 保存php.ini文件并关闭。

    2. 通过服务器的防火墙软件关闭php防火墙
    如果服务器上安装了防火墙软件(如CentOS上的iptables),可以通过配置防火墙规则来关闭php防火墙。
    步骤如下:
    1. 使用ssh连接到服务器,并使用管理员权限登录。
    2. 输入以下命令查看当前防火墙规则:iptables -L
    3. 输入以下命令关闭http访问:iptables -A INPUT -p tcp –dport 80 -j DROP
    4. 输入以下命令保存并使防火墙规则生效:service iptables save
    5. 输入以下命令重启防火墙:service iptables restart

    这两种方法都可以关闭php防火墙,具体使用哪种方法取决于服务器的配置和需求。使用php.ini方法,只会禁用php_info函数,而使用服务器防火墙方法则会禁用所有与http访问相关的连接。因此,在选择方法时,需要根据具体情况进行权衡和选择。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部